1

用户活动信息如何在 Handoff 中传输?该文档建议通过 iCloud 处理更大规模的数据同步,但没有说明小数据使用什么机制。

4

3 回答 3

1

对于大量数据,您可以在两个设备之间使用延续流。例如:

[userActivity getContinuationStreamsWithCompletionHandler:^(
                        NSInputStream *inputStream,
                        NSOutputStream *outputStream, NSError *error) { 
                          // your code
                        }
于 2014-12-14T01:31:04.080 回答
1

据我了解,Handoff 的所有通信都是通过蓝牙 LE 完成的。我读到的唯一与 iCloud 的交互是要求两台设备都使用相同的 iCloud 帐户登录。

如果您有兴趣了解有关它的更多信息,请务必查看今年WWDC 会议视频中的在 iOS 和 OS X 上采用 Handoff

于 2014-08-14T21:17:43.240 回答
0

对于小数据,您只需将 NSDictionary“userInfo”从设备传递到设备。您可以在 userInfo 中存储有限数量的对象类。有关此 NSDictionary 的更多信息,请查看开发文档

于 2014-12-05T19:22:51.470 回答